**Lucknow, [Date]:** Samajwadi Party chief Akhilesh Yadav has strongly condemned the FIR filed against Congress leader Rahul Gandhi, calling the action a politically motivated tactic by the BJP. He urged the BJP to apologize for the remarks that led to the FIR and stressed that the matter should have been resolved within the Parliament.
Yadav stated that Gandhi’s comments, which resulted in the police complaint, were disrespectful to Dr. B.R. Ambedkar, a figure revered across all sections of society. He emphasized that the BJP’s actions reflect a pattern of using legal processes to stifle dissent. He suggested that the issue should have been addressed through the Speaker of the Lok Sabha rather than resorting to external legal action.
The SP chief also criticized the BJP’s handling of the situation, highlighting what he sees as a deliberate strategy to target political opponents through legal means after triggering controversy. Yadav asserted that apologizing shows strength, and urged Amit Shah to issue an apology.
Yadav’s statement comes amidst ongoing controversy surrounding Rahul Gandhi’s recent comments and his subsequent legal troubles. The SP leader’s condemnation adds further fuel to the political fire, highlighting the deep divisions within Indian politics.
